| At the end of June the Band and Drums shall be flying out to Halifax, Canada, to rehearse for their performance at the Royal Nova Scotia International Tattoo from 1-8 July 2009.
Featuring over 2,000 world-class Canadian and international military and civilian performers, the Tattoo continues to live up to its reputation as one of the world's premiere cultural and entertainment events.
The Tattoo strikes a unique balance, featuring pipes and drums, military and civilian bands, historic re-enactments, dancers, acrobats, choirs, military displays and competitions, drama and comedy in a number of innovative acts, in a fast-paced two and a half hour family show. The Tattoo is held annually at the Halifax Metro Centre in Nova Scotia.
A different show every year, the Tattoo is a masterpiece of colour, music, artistry, athleticism and nostalgia that continues to amaze audiences each year.
